Transaction bdfdeffca375f32470ed052798f3b0a6623e60ceeda3ae79eed215ec2dd98153
1 Input
1 Output
-
bdfdeffca375f32470ed052798f3b0a6623e60ceeda3ae79eed215ec2dd98153:0
- value
- 662840
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 a893843928f03697b77f579886b9416b02800770 OP_EQUAL
- address
- 3H4NAPzMgp26GZqSvZVgo4QaW7pU1UdGHv